For the Culture Vulture: Kyoto and Beyond
Kyoto, the ancient capital, is a treasure trove of historical sites and cultural experiences. Wander through the enchanting bamboo forest of Arashiyama, a truly magical place that seems to transport you to another world. The rustling leaves and dappled sunlight create an atmosphere of serenity and tranquility. Don't miss Fushimi Inari Shrine, with its thousands of vibrant red torii gates winding up the mountainside – a breathtaking sight and a fantastic photo opportunity. Gion, Kyoto's geisha district, is another must-visit, offering a glimpse into a bygone era. Try to spot a geiko or maiko (apprentice geisha) gracefully navigating the charming streets. Beyond Kyoto, explore the ancient temples and castles of Nara, home to friendly wild deer roaming freely in Nara Park, and the stunning gardens of Kanazawa, known for its Kenrokuen Garden, one of Japan's three most beautiful landscape gardens.
For the City Slicker: Tokyo's Thriving Metropolis
Tokyo, a megacity of unparalleled energy and innovation, is a sensory overload in the best possible way. Explore the vibrant Shibuya crossing, the world's busiest intersection, and marvel at the sheer volume of people flowing seamlessly through the streets. Immerse yourself in the colorful and eclectic Harajuku district, known for its unique street style and quirky shops. Visit the serene Meiji Jingu Shrine, a peaceful oasis dedicated to Emperor Meiji and Empress Shoken, offering a stark contrast to the bustling city around it. Ascend the Tokyo Skytree for panoramic views of the sprawling metropolis, extending your view across mountains and beyond. For a dose of pop culture, head to Akihabara, the electric town, filled with anime, manga, and gaming paraphernalia. Don't forget to indulge in Tokyo's world-class culinary scene, from Michelin-starred restaurants to hidden ramen shops.
For the Nature Lover: Hiking, Hot Springs, and Coastal Charms
Japan boasts stunning natural beauty, from snow-capped mountains to pristine coastlines. Mount Fuji, Japan's iconic volcano, is a must-see, although climbing it requires planning and physical fitness. The breathtaking views from the summit are well worth the effort. For a more relaxed experience, explore the Japanese Alps, offering stunning hiking trails and picturesque villages. Soak in the therapeutic waters of an onsen (hot spring), a quintessentially Japanese experience, many of which are surrounded by breathtaking natural landscapes. The coastal areas of Japan are equally captivating, with stunning beaches and dramatic cliffs. Consider visiting the picturesque Miyajima Island, home to the iconic floating torii gate of Itsukushima Shrine. Explore the rugged beauty of Hokkaido, Japan's northernmost island, with its vast national parks and diverse wildlife.
Beyond the Tourist Trail: Hidden Gems and Unique Experiences
While the popular destinations are undoubtedly worth visiting, Japan also holds many hidden gems waiting to be discovered. Explore the charming canals of Yanagawa in Kyushu, taking a traditional boat ride through the willow-lined waterways. Visit the picturesque Shirakawa-go village, with its unique gassho-style farmhouses, a UNESCO World Heritage site. Delve into the history and culture of Hiroshima, reflecting on peace and resilience at the Hiroshima Peace Memorial Park and Museum. For those seeking a quieter experience, consider exploring the beautiful islands of Okinawa, with their turquoise waters and vibrant coral reefs. Participate in a traditional tea ceremony, learn the art of calligraphy or origami, or even try your hand at making your own ramen. The possibilities are endless.
Planning Your Trip: Essential Tips
Planning your trip to Japan requires some forethought. The Japan Rail Pass can be a cost-effective option for extensive travel by train. Learn basic Japanese phrases – even a few simple words can go a long way in enhancing your interactions with locals. Book accommodations and transportation in advance, especially during peak season. Be prepared for crowds, particularly at popular tourist destinations. Embrace the Japanese culture of politeness and respect.
